在PHA(1μg/ml)刺激下,IL-1或TNF均能诱发静止T细胞发生增殖反应,其最适浓度为IL-1(50U/ml)和TNF(200U/ml)。利用其最适浓度,联合作用于PHA刺激T细胞,其增殖反应增强了25%,但仍低于PHA联合10%的Mφm所诱发的增殖反应。单克隆抗体anti-Tac(p55)完全阻断了由PHA联合IL-1所诱发的增殖反应,但对PHA联合TNF所诱发的增殖反应只能部份地抑制。这些结果表明,TNF除了同IL-1一样具有通过IL-2途径来诱导T细胞活化外,还有着其他的途径,提示T细胞活化增殖的第二信号可由多种单核因子提供,而最大的增殖反应的发生,则是多种单核因子和其他因素协同作用的结果。
IL-1 or TNF could induce the proliferation reaction of resting T cells stimulated by PHA (1μg / ml) at the optimal concentration of IL-1 (50U / ml) and TNF (200U / ml). Using its optimal concentration, the proliferation of T cells stimulated by PHA was enhanced by 25%, but still lower than that of PHA combined with 10% Mφm. Monoclonal antibody anti-Tac (p55) completely blocked the proliferative response induced by PHA combined with IL-1, but only partially inhibited the proliferative response induced by PHA combined with TNF. These results indicate that TNF has other pathways besides inducing T cell activation through the IL-2 pathway as well as IL-1, suggesting that the second signal of T-cell activation and proliferation may be provided by a variety of mononuclear factors and the largest Proliferation reaction occurs, it is a variety of single-factor and other factors synergistic results.
